Demi Moore is trying on a new look for size.
Moore, 63, stepped out at Gucciās FW26 presentation in Milan, Italy on Friday, February 27, in a sleek leather catsuit and oversized sunglasses with her faithful pup, Pilaf, in her arms.
The pièce de résistance? The Oscar nominee traded her usually long, jet-black tresses for a shaggy bob.
āThanks @demimoore for always trusting me with ur looks!ā Mooreās hairstylist, Dimitris Giannetos, wrote via Instagram on Friday.
According to Giannetos, his inspiration was to pay homage to designer Demna and his debut Gucci show.
āI wanted to give Demi Moore a major transformation for the first show of Demna at Gucci,ā Giannetos told Vogue of chopping 22 inches of Mooreās trademark long locks. āI wanted to highlight Demiās beautiful personality through the hair ⦠iconic, fabulous, edgy, but at the same time, effortless.ā
Moore further praised her glam squad for helping her get ready for the Milan Fashion Week outing.
āAn absolute honor to attend @Demnaās inaugural runway show for @Gucci,ā she captioned Instagram photos. āA bold, beautiful new chapter begins! Thanks for letting me come out and play, and my sweet @pilaf.littlemouse too!ā
While Moore is no stranger to switching her mane, sheās gotten set on a long, raven-colored ādo since entering her 50s and 60s.
āIāve done everything to my hair. Iāve shaved it. Iāve dyed it. Iāve had a bob,ā Moore told People in 2022. When Iām not working, I try to do as little to it as possible. Itās stressful even having someone touch it. If I donāt have anywhere to go, I donāt put heat on it. I just try to let it do its own thing, and I donāt wash it too often.ā
According to Moore, she only got āregular tiny trimsā to keep her tresses healthy.
āI think now that Iām older, I also know, I donāt have anything to prove,ā she stated to the outlet. āSo if they really need my hair different [for an acting role], they can give me a wig. [Itās] also not as clear how it would grow back!ā
Moore continued at the time, āI remember hearing someone say that when women get older, they shouldnāt have long hair. And something about that stuck with me. Like, who says? It made me feel, like, if it can grow and itās not unhealthy, then why shouldnāt we? Iām not comfortable with rules that donāt seem to have any real meaning or justification.ā
